Job description

Role Overview:
We are looking for a results-driven Social Media Executive to lead our organic social media growth across LinkedIn and YouTube. The ideal candidate will be responsible for content planning, community engagement, analytics, and driving consistent audience growth through high-quality and engaging content.


Key Responsibilities:


  1. Host and manage podcasts and webinars to support brand and community engagement.
  2. Develop and execute organic marketing strategies with weekly and monthly growth targets.
  3. Plan and manage monthly social media calendars, including content creation and scheduling.
  4. Drive YouTube growth by increasing subscribers, views, watch time, and average view duration.
  5. Improve LinkedIn page performance, including traffic, followers, and reach.
  6. Manage organic LinkedIn marketing efforts such as pseudo profiles, connections, and group engagement.
  7. Prepare weekly analytics reports and optimize strategies based on performance insights.
  8. Manage multiple organic marketing initiatives simultaneously while maintaining quality and consistency.
  9. Collaborate with designers to produce engaging short-form videos and high-performing social media content.

Required skills & Qualifications:


  1.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or a related field.
  2. Proven 3+ years of experience in social media and organic marketing.
  3. Strong understanding of YouTube growth strategies and social media analytics.
  4. Experience creating and managing content calendars and performance reports.
  5. Excellent communication, organizational, and execution skills.
